Overview: The Philips SHP9500 delivers audiophile-grade sound in an open-back design perfect for home listening. These wired over-ear headphones feature large 50mm neodymium drivers and a breathable construction that prioritizes acoustic performance over portability.
What Makes It Stand Out: The open-back acoustic system creates an expansive, natural soundstage that closed headphones simply cannot replicate. The gold-plated connector ensures clean signal transfer, while the double-layered headband cushion and breathable ear pads provide exceptional comfort for marathon listening sessions. The 1.5-meter cable offers adequate mobility for indoor use.
Value for Money: Positioned as an entry-level HiFi headphone, the SHP9500 punches well above its weight class. Competing models from dedicated audio brands often cost twice as much while delivering comparable sound quality. For critical listening at home, these represent one of the best price-to-performance ratios available.
Strengths and Weaknesses: Strengths include outstanding soundstage, detailed audio reproduction, and remarkable comfort for extended wear. The open-back design provides natural acoustics but leaks sound significantly and offers no isolation. The fixed cable limits versatility, and the plastic construction, while lightweight, feels less premium than metal alternatives.
Bottom Line: Ideal for home audiophiles seeking accurate sound reproduction without breaking the bank. Not suitable for commuting or office use due to sound leakage. If you prioritize pure audio quality in a quiet environment, these are a stellar choice.

Why Your Ears Overheat During Summer Months
The Science Behind Heat Buildup
Your outer ear is surprisingly vascular, with a dense network of capillaries sitting just beneath thin skin. When you encase this area with sealed ear cups, you create a microclimate that traps body heat, ambient temperature, and moisture. Traditional over-ear designs prioritize noise isolation, which inadvertently creates a thermal barrier. In summer, when ambient temperatures exceed 85°F, this trapped heat can spike the interior cup temperature to over 100°F within 15 minutes of wear, triggering discomfort and sweat production.
How Humidity Compounds the Problem
Summer humidity levels above 60% dramatically accelerate the overheating process. Moisture in the air reduces evaporative cooling—the body’s primary defense mechanism—meaning sweat lingers instead of cooling you down. This creates a feedback loop: heat builds up, you sweat, the humidity prevents evaporation, and the damp environment conducts heat more efficiently, making everything feel hotter. Your headphone pads essentially become miniature greenhouses.
The Impact on Sound Quality and Comfort
Beyond physical discomfort, heat and moisture degrade your listening experience. Sweat can alter the acoustic properties of pad materials, creating a “muffled” effect as damp foam absorbs high frequencies. The psychological discomfort also shortens listening sessions, preventing you from truly engaging with your audio. Studies show that thermal discomfort can reduce perceived audio quality by up to 30%, as your brain prioritizes escaping the heat over processing nuanced sound.
Key Cooling Technologies to Look for in 2026
Advanced Breathable Mesh Materials
The latest 3D-knit meshes use multi-layered structures that channel air horizontally across your skin while maintaining vertical support. These aerospace-inspired fabrics feature micro-perforations as small as 0.3mm, positioned to align with natural airflow patterns around the ear. Unlike basic mesh, these materials incorporate moisture-wicking polymers that actively pull sweat away from skin and spread it across a larger surface area for faster evaporation.
Phase-Change Material (PCM) Integration
Borrowed from NASA’s spacesuit technology, PCMs embedded in ear pads absorb excess heat when temperatures rise above 91°F, then release it slowly when you remove the headphones. These microscopic wax-based capsules change from solid to liquid at precise temperatures, creating a thermal buffer that keeps the pad surface remarkably stable. In 2026 models, PCMs last approximately 500 temperature cycles before needing replacement.
Active Cooling Systems
High-end designs now incorporate micro-fans or thermoelectric coolers that create gentle, silent airflow within the ear cup. These aren’t the loud fans of early gaming headsets—they’re whisper-quiet micro-blowers running at 5,000 RPM, generating just 18dB of noise while moving 2.5 cubic feet of air per minute. Some systems use Peltier elements to create a 5-7°F temperature differential without any moving parts.
Passive Thermal Ventilation
This elegant solution uses heat-conductive metals like aluminum or magnesium in the ear cup chassis, creating thermal bridges that draw heat away from your ears and dissipate it through finned or ribbed exterior surfaces. The most effective designs position these vents at the top of the cup where hot air naturally rises, working with convection rather than against it.
Material Matters: Fabrics That Fight Heat
Memory Foam vs. Cooling Gel-Infused Padding
Standard memory foam acts like insulation, trapping heat against your skin. Cooling gel-infused variants incorporate liquid cooling channels or gel pockets that absorb and redistribute thermal energy. The most advanced 2026 pads use “phase-gel” hybrids that combine gel’s immediate cooling sensation with PCM’s sustained temperature regulation, maintaining a surface temperature 8-12°F cooler than traditional foam.
Protein Leather vs. Sports Mesh
Protein leather (pleather) creates an impermeable barrier that locks in heat and sweat. Sports mesh, woven from hydrophobic fibers like solution-dyed polyester, allows air to pass through while resisting moisture absorption. Premium implementations use dual-density mesh: a coarse outer layer for structure and a fine inner layer that feels soft against skin while maximizing breathability.
Hybrid Material Solutions
The smartest designs combine materials strategically. You’ll find protein leather on the outer rim for acoustic seal, sports mesh on the contact surface for breathability, and moisture-wicking fabric on the inner cup to manage humidity. These hybrid pads can reduce sweat accumulation by 70% compared to single-material designs while preserving sound isolation where it matters most.
Design Features That Maximize Airflow
Open-Back vs. Semi-Open Architectures
Open-back headphones naturally excel at cooling since they allow air to flow freely through the driver housing. However, they leak sound both ways. Semi-open designs offer a compelling middle ground, using acoustic filters that permit air passage while blocking most sound leakage. These typically feature perforated metal grilles with precise hole patterns that optimize the ratio of ventilation to isolation.
Perforated Ear Cup Designs
Even closed-back models now incorporate strategic perforations in non-critical areas of the cup—typically the rear panel or lower quadrant. These holes, often laser-cut in geometric patterns, connect to internal channels that create a chimney effect, drawing cool air from below and exhausting hot air upward without compromising bass response or letting in external noise.
Suspension Headband Systems
Traditional headbands press the entire cup against your head with uniform force. Suspension designs use a flexible strap that distributes weight across a larger area while allowing micro-movements. This reduces the seal’s airtightness just enough to enable subtle air exchange with each head turn or adjustment, creating a gentle pumping action that vents heat.
The Weight Factor: Lightweight Construction for Summer Comfort
Material Innovations Reducing Heft
2026’s premium headphones utilize magnesium alloys and carbon fiber composites that slash weight to 180-220 grams without sacrificing durability. Every gram matters for summer comfort—heavier headphones require tighter clamping to stay stable, which compresses padding and reduces air pockets that insulate heat. Lightweight designs can use 20-30% less clamp force while maintaining secure fit.
Distributed Pressure Engineering
Beyond raw weight, how that weight is distributed determines heat buildup. Wide, contoured headbands spread load across 40% more surface area than slim bands. Similarly, ear cups that angle 5-15 degrees to match your natural ear plane prevent pressure points that compress tissue and restrict blood flow, which would otherwise amplify heat perception.
Fit and Ergonomics: The Cooler Connection
Clamp Force Optimization
The ideal clamp force for summer use ranges between 2.5-3.5 newtons—firm enough for stability but gentle enough to maintain a micro-layer of air between pad and skin. Too tight, and you create a vacuum seal that traps heat. Too loose, and you lose bass response while constantly adjusting, which causes friction heat. Look for adjustable sliders with detents that let you fine-tune this balance.
Adjustable Ventilation Zones
Some 2026 models feature rotating vent rings on the ear cups that let you manually control airflow. Twist the ring to open hidden ports for maximum cooling during walks, then close them for focused listening in air-conditioned spaces. This mechanical adjustment typically offers 3-5 preset positions, each calibrated to balance isolation and ventilation differently.
Rotating and Articulating Ear Cups
Cups that pivot multi-directionally (not just up/down but also in/out) automatically adjust to your head’s contours, preventing air gaps on one side and over-compression on the other. This dynamic fit ensures consistent, minimal pressure that adapts as you move, talk, or sweat, maintaining optimal airflow throughout extended sessions.
Sweat and Moisture Resistance Essentials
IPX Ratings Explained for Headphones
While IPX ratings are more common for earbuds, over-ear headphones are adopting similar standards. IPX4 means sweat-resistant from any direction—sufficient for summer commuting. IPX5 handles heavy sweating and light rain. For intense workouts, IPX7 provides full waterproofing, though this often sacrifices some acoustic breathability. The sweet spot for summer daily wear is IPX5-6.
Hydrophobic Nanocoatings
Invisible coatings applied at the molecular level cause sweat to bead and roll off rather than absorb into materials. These silicon-based treatments last 6-12 months of regular use and can be reapplied with aftermarket sprays. They protect not just the pads but also the driver grilles and internal electronics from corrosion.
Removable and Washable Components
The most practical solution for sweaty summer use is completely removable pads and headband covers. Look for magnetic attachment systems that let you swap pads in seconds without tools. Machine-washable pads should use colorfast dyes and reinforced stitching to withstand monthly washing, with replacement pads available for under $30.
Acoustic Transparency and Breathability
How Sound Leakage Relates to Cooling
There’s a direct correlation between acoustic transparency and thermal comfort. Every bit of sound that escapes represents air movement. The challenge is controlling this leakage directionally—letting heat vent outward while preventing external noise from entering. Advanced designs use directional acoustic louvers, similar to window blinds, that block sound from one angle while permitting it from another.
Balancing Isolation with Ventilation
The “leaky seal” technique uses pads with micro-grooves on the contact surface. These grooves are too small to let meaningful noise through but create capillary channels for air and moisture. You maintain 80% of the isolation while improving breathability by 60%. It’s a game-changer for commuters who need some quiet but can’t tolerate the heat of full isolation.
Seasonal Maintenance for Cool-Wearing Headphones
Cleaning Protocols for Summer Use
Weekly maintenance is non-negotiable in summer. Use a microfiber cloth dampened with 70% isopropyl alcohol to wipe down pads and headband, killing bacteria and dissolving sweat salts. For mesh pads, a soft-bristled toothbrush helps dislodge debris from perforations. Never submerge drivers—clean around them with cotton swabs. Let everything air-dry for 2-3 hours before use.
Storage Solutions in Hot Climates
Storing headphones in direct sunlight or hot cars can degrade cooling materials. Use reflective pouches that block UV and infrared radiation. For extreme climates, consider silica gel packets in your case to absorb ambient moisture. Some audiophiles store pads separately in the refrigerator during heatwaves—while extreme, this PCM-like approach provides an initial cooling boost when you start listening.

Frequently Asked Questions
Why do my ears get so hot with over-ear headphones in summer?
Your ears overheat because sealed ear cups trap body heat and block evaporative cooling. The enclosed space creates a microclimate that can exceed 100°F within minutes, especially when combined with summer humidity that prevents sweat from evaporating efficiently.
Are cooling headphones just a marketing gimmick?
Legitimate cooling technologies like phase-change materials, aerated mesh, and thermal-conductive metals provide measurable temperature reductions of 8-15°F. However, be skeptical of vague claims like “breathable design” without specific materials or mechanisms listed.
Do open-back headphones really keep ears cooler?
Yes, significantly. Open-back designs allow continuous air exchange, typically keeping ears 10-12°F cooler than closed-back models. The trade-off is sound leakage and minimal isolation, making them ideal for quiet home environments but challenging for commuting.
Can I modify my existing headphones for better cooling?
Absolutely. Replace stock pads with aftermarket cooling gel or mesh versions, apply hydrophobic nanocoating sprays, and store pads in cool environments. Some DIY enthusiasts add small perforations to non-critical cup areas, though this voids warranties.
How often should I clean my headphones during sweaty summer months?
Wipe down pads and headband with alcohol wipes after every 3-4 uses, and perform a deep clean weekly. Mesh pads may need gentle brushing every other day. Replace pads entirely every 6-9 months if you sweat heavily, as compressed foam loses both comfort and cooling properties.
Will cooling features negatively impact sound quality?
When engineered properly, no. Premium cooling designs maintain acoustic seal where needed while venting heat through separate channels. However, poorly implemented ventilation can cause bass loss or sound leakage. Look for models that specifically advertise “acoustic-optimized cooling.”
Are there health risks associated with hot, sweaty headphones?
Prolonged heat and moisture create ideal conditions for bacterial growth and skin irritation, including folliculitis and contact dermatitis. Excessive clamping force combined with heat can also restrict blood flow. Cooling features and regular cleaning minimize these risks significantly.
What’s the ideal clamp force for summer headphone comfort?
Target 2.5-3.5 newtons of force—firm enough for stability but light enough to maintain a thin air layer between pad and skin. Many 2026 models include adjustable tension sliders; start loose and tighten only until you achieve a secure seal without pressure points.
Do headphones with cooling technology cost more?
Generally, yes. Effective thermal management adds $50-$150 to the price compared to non-cooling equivalents. However, the durability improvements (sweat resistance, replaceable pads) and extended listening comfort often justify the premium, especially for daily users.
How long do cooling materials like PCM and gel last before needing replacement?
Phase-change materials typically maintain effectiveness for 500+ full temperature cycles (roughly 2-3 years of daily summer use). Cooling gel pads may show reduced performance after 12-18 months as gel migrates or dries. Most manufacturers sell replacement pads, making refreshes affordable and sustainable.
